Over this Christmas break, while discussing the best episodes of Frasier with my mother (as we tend to do when I get to see her), I thought about coming up with something that's less arbitrary than 1-10 ratings. The result is TV Sort. It just uses a sorting algorithm, but... it's human powered. When the algorithm needs to compare two items, it asks you to compare them, and with that you end up with a full, thoroughly sorted episode list. Hey we are Computable. We spent years building trading infrastructure at Jump Trading and Coinbase. From that point of view, compute looks like energy markets before 2000: everything trades through private bilateral leases, there’s no visible price, and nothing can be resold. The same H100 rents at a 2x spread depending on who’s asking, and once you sign a 24-month lease, it can never change hands. So we built a market for GPU nodes, sold by the calendar week.
